Dark clouds covered the sun, the sun slightly hazy, pale sunlight shined weakly on the battlefield wrought with whistling northern winds.

Time passed terribly slowly, the early autumn winds had within them a chill that only belonged to Yanbei and blew across the vast wilderness. From early morning till noon, from noon till dusk, fresh blood bled across the entire highlands, flirtatiously red fire clouds wantonly blossomed, dancing openly in the blood and dying its petals red, like a blossoming demon-red. Countless lives had been alive in the morning, but now, they were like a broken root of wheat, tracts and tracts of wheat lying on the freezing dirt ground.

The ground had already lost its original color, mandarin ducks circled in the sky, diving down at any moment to enjoy this rare feast. Corpses filled the flat plains, wounded soldiers wailed and cried as they leaned against piles of corpses the size of a small hill. Their voices sounded like those of lone wolves who had lost their family packs. Many wailed with heartbreak and desperation, but instead, more of them could not cry out even just once. They could only lay there like a dead dog, making a sound only when a medical soldier kicked them while searching for the wounded, making just a little sound to show that they were still alive.

Around dusk, rain as thin as hair started to fall lightly. The soldiers' corpses were still on fire, the rain hit on top of them, stirring up layers of white fog.

Cheng Yuan stepped on the corpses as he walked. Years of battle and war had covered his slightly feminine face with a layer scarlet but tough light. His long legs had been injured by arrows and was coarsely wrapped up, causing a stagger in his walk.

Under the setting sun, at a low slope on the soil ground, a man in dark clothing stood straight under a poplar tree. The eagle flag of Yanbei lightly fluttered above his head, dry yellow grass dancing at his feet, spinning from time to time. His eyes were empty and blank. They seemed to be looking at something, but his gaze seemed to pass over the battlefield, pass over the light of blood, pass over the floating clouds at the horizon……

Cheng Yuan suddenly seemed a bit stunned. He silently stood in place, and did not walk up to him.

"Is it Cheng Yuan? Come up."

Yan Xun did not turn around. His voice was very tranquil, with a bit of comforting calmness. Cheng Yuan bowed as he walked up to him, and then knelt down on one knee, and solemnly said: "Your Majesty, Xiu Li Army has already broken through Xuan Yu Army's defense line on the southeastern side. General Xuan Yu was the second line of defense that had rushed there and hastily set up defense and was unable to stop Master Chu's offensive attack. Xiu Li Army's cavalry has already bypassed the Army Guard's frontal attack, and directly broken into General Xuan Yu's troops. When we wanted to block them, we were already too late. Xiu Li Army escaped from the left wing and is currently traveling towards the northwest direction.”

Yan Xun quietly nodded but did not say anything. Cheng Yuan licked his dry lips and continued: "I have already sent letters to General Gao and General Lu, telling them to intercept them on Yu Road. The first army has already split into thirty-thousand defending troops, and will snipe them in batches at the northwest border. Long Ling border has also made preparations to fight. The waterway going towards Biantang has already been guarded and is being monitored closely. Even if Xiu Li Army had wings on their back, we can also shoot them to the ground.

Yan Xun continued to remain silent. He stood there, as if he had not heard anything. Cheng Yuan started to grow nervous, and quietly asked: "Your Majesty?"

"Continue with what you were saying."

My army has many injuries, the Third Regiment and the Seventh Regiment has completely annihilated, the leaders of the Fourth, Eighth, and Eleventh Regiments have also died in battle, with more than half of their troops dead as well. The Thirteenth Regiment that General Du Ruolin leads refuses to fight. Currently, the higher-ranked army officers have been captured and under detention control, but the lower-ranked army officers continue to refuse to cooperate. They not only have no purpose here, but we also have to split some of our troops to look after and protect them……"

Upon hearing all this, Yan Xun turned his head slightly, and raised an eyebrow and asked: "Refuse to fight?"

"Yes, yes," Cheng Yuan swallowed what he had originally said, and changed a more mild tone and said: "All the soldiers from the Thirteenth Regiment come from the high plateaus of Shang Shen."

Cold winds blew pass, light rain fell on the bridge of Yan Xun's nose, he nodded slowly, turning quiet again.

"Your Majesty, intercepting Xiu Li Army will happen again in a matter of time, but there is something I am not sure if I should say."

Yan Xun replied with no expression on his face: "Say it."

"Yes, Your Majesty. If my army were to successful surround Master Chu, then I ask Your Majesty, in what manner should we attack? Should we attack with full force, or circuitously siege them, kill them, or capture them alive? Your Majesty, please express clearly, what should we do?

The whistling winds suddenly grew stronger. He quietly stood there, allowing the cold winds to blow pass him, the winds causing his sleeves and robes to flutter in the air. The battlefield from afar still contained small flames. A whole day of fighting had taken away the sharpness and keenness of the soldiers. At the moment, they were exhausted, their clothes tattered. Twenty-thousand Army Guard soldiers, along with another ten-thousand troops that had come to help midway, had still fallen defeat under the Xiu Li Army. Chu Qiao was leading nine-thousand members of the Xiu Li Army, and was like a knife carving a crack through his envelopment. What Huan Huan's thirty-thousand Fire Cloud Army soldiers had not done, Chu Qiao had easily done. Yan Xun had to admit, in regards to military and war, A'Chu was a prodigy that was hard to come by. Her grasp and control of the situation, as well as her prestige and status in the army, even he himself could not compare.

He slowly let out a breath, the heaviness in his heart felt like a wave crashing onto him layer by layer. Right now, he did not know whether he should celebrate the fact that she had finally escaped, that in the absence of feelings and affection she had defeated him and escaped. Or should he be sad that she had finally, completely left him, never to turn back?

A sarcastic feeling slowly rose in his heart, making him unconsciously want to sneer. He looked at Cheng Yuan, and then suddenly asked: "Cheng Yuan, do you know why even after many people advised me that you would be of no great use, I still wanted to do important tasks?"

Upon hearing this, Chen Yuan was suddenly surprised, and quickly knelt on both knees, pressing his head to the floor and bowed: "Thank Your Majesty for your kindness, even if I die a thousand times I still cannot pay back Your Majesty."

"Because you are very similar to how I was before."

Cheng Yuan suddenly raised his head, and looked at Yan Xun in surprise, but did not speak.

"I know, your parents and family had all died in the war. Your wife and younger sister had been captured by Xia state's army and forced to become army prostitutes. Your older brother was a general of Da Tong, but died under an internal assassination."

Cheng Yuan's eyes slowly reddened, he knelt on the floor, and did not say one word, his mouth very pale.

"I know what you are thinking, just like me, I also know what I am thinking."

Yan Xun raised his head, and gazed at the blood-red horizon, the corners of his mouth slightly turning upwards, and quietly said: "One can have many aspirations, but one must first live. If you are dead, then you can not fulfill any of your aspirations."

A warmth suddenly filled the corners of Cheng Yuan's eyes, tears brimmed his eyes blurring his vision. General Cheng, who had been cursed at for being a despicable human being by the entire Yanbei, tightly clenched his fist and deeply lowered his head.

Pale white birds flew across the sky, passing through Yan Xun's vision. Yan Xun stared at them, his gaze far away, like a very long line that has lost the target that it had previously maintained, never to find its focus again. He remained silent for a long time, before heavily saying: "Xiu Li Army's battle strength is much too grand, and it will not be easy to obstruct them up front. Open up the borders, and give notice to Zhao Yang and Wei Shuye. It is almost winter time, let A'Chu open up Xia state's battlefield for us.”

Cheng Yuan was slightly stunned. Even with his solemness, he could not conceal his astonishment. After a moment, he quietly replied: "All of the troops that Xia state have hoarded at Yan Ming border are heavy-armored soldiers. All of Master Chu's troops are light cavalrymen. I'm afraid in their rushed time constraint, Xia state will be unable to block Master Chu's path.”

"Then have them delay her steps."

Yan Xun turned away, walking in the direction of the towering Beishuo city. His dark war horse followed by his side. The setting sun shined on him, dragging out a long shadow behind him. A deep voice slowly sounded, like the great winds that roamed the plains at year's end:

"Notify the civilians of Beishuo, Shangshen, and Huihui. Tell them that their Master Xiu Li is about to leave Yanbei."

A'Chu, I once said, anyone could betray me, but you can not, because you are my only light, you are a sun shining on my dark world.

But now, my sun has been extinguished.

When you are besieged, beaten by the enemy, isolated with no help, with no door to escape from, will you think of me?

A'Chu, I will look at you from behind.
